Configuração de rede de cliente
O software cliente permite que computadores clientes se conectem a uma instância do MicrosoftSQL Server em uma rede. Um "cliente" é um aplicativo front-end que usa os serviços fornecidos por um servidor como o Mecanismo de Banco de Dados do SQL Server. O computador que hospeda esse aplicativo é referenciado como client computer.
No nível mais simples, um cliente SQL Server pode residir na mesma máquina que uma instância do SQL Server. Geralmente, porém, um cliente se conecta com um ou mais servidores remotos em uma rede. A arquitetura cliente/servidor do SQL Server permite que ele gerencie clientes vários clientes e servidores em uma rede. As configurações padrão do cliente são satisfeitas na maioria das situações.
Clientes SQL Server podem incluir aplicativos de vários tipos, como:
Consumidores de OLE DB
Esses aplicativos usam o provedor de OLE DB do SQL Server Native Client para se conectarem a uma instância do SQL Server. O provedor de OLE DB atua como mediador entre o SQL Server e os aplicativos cliente que consomem dados do SQL Server como conjuntos de linhas OLE DB. O utilitário de prompt de comando sqlcmd e o SQL Server Management Studio são exemplos de aplicativos OLE DB.
aplicativos ODBC
Esses aplicativos incluem utilitários clientes instalados com versões anteriores do SQL Server, como o utilitário de prompt de comando osql, bem como outros aplicativos que usam o driver SQL Server Native Client ODBC para se conectarem a uma instância do SQL Server.
Clientes DB-Library
Estes aplicativos incluem o utilitário de prompt de comando SQL Server isql e clientes gravados na DB-Library. O suporte do SQL Server a aplicativos cliente que usam a DB-Library é limitado a recursos do Microsoft SQL Server 7.0.
Observação |
---|
Embora o Mecanismo de Banco de Dados do SQL Server ainda ofereça suporte a conexões de aplicativos existentes que usam DB-Library e APIs do SQL, não inclui os arquivos ou a documentação necessária para programar trabalho em aplicativos que usam essas APIs. Uma versão futura do Mecanismo de Banco de Dados do SQL Server descartará suporte para conexões do DB-Library ou aplicativos do Embedded SQL. Não use DB-Library ou Embedded SQL para desenvolver novos aplicativos. Remova qualquer dependência no DB-Library ou no Embedded SQL ao modificar aplicativos existentes. Em vez destas APIs, use o namespace SQLClient ou uma API como OLE DB ou ODBC. O SQL Server não inclui a DLL DB-Library necessária para executar estes aplicativos. Para executar o DB-Library ou os aplicativos SQL inserindos, é necessário ter disponível o DB-Library DLL do SQL Server versão 6.5, SQL Server 7.0 ou SQL Server 2000. |
Independentemente do tipo de aplicativo, o gerenciamento de um cliente consiste principalmente em configurar sua conexão com os componentes de servidor do SQL Server. Dependendo dos requisitos do seu site, o gerenciamento do cliente pode variar desde inserir o nome do computador servidor e criar uma biblioteca de entradas de configuração personalizadas até a acomodação de um ambiente de vários servidores diversificado.
A DLL do SQL Server Native Client contém as bibliotecas de rede e é instalada pelo programa de instalação. Os protocolos de rede não estão habilitados durante a instalação para novas instalações do SQL Server. Instalações atualizadas habilitam os protocolos habilitados anteriormente. Os protocolos de rede subjacentes são instalados como parte da Instalação do Windows (ou por Redes no Painel de Controle). As ferramentas seguintes são usadas para gerenciar clientes do SQL Server:
SQL Server Configuration Manager
Componentes de rede de cliente e servidor são gerenciados com o SQL Server Configuration Manager, que combina o SQL Server Network Utility, SQL Server Client Network Utility e o Service Manager de versões anteriores. O SQL Server Configuration Manager é um snap-in do MMC (Microsoft Management Console). Ele também é exibido como um nó no snap-in do Windows Computer Manager. As bibliotecas de rede individuais podem ser habilitadas, desabilitadas, configuradas e priorizadas com o SQL Server Configuration Manager.
Instalação
Execute a instalação do SQL Server para instalar os componentes de rede em um computador cliente. As bibliotecas de rede individuais podem ser habilitadas ou desabilitadas durante instalação quando a Instalação é iniciada no prompt de comando.
Administrador de Fonte de Dados ODBC
O Administrador de Fonte de Dados ODBC permite criar e modificar fontes de dados ODBC em computadores que executam o sistema operacional Microsoft Windows.
Nesta seção
Configurar protocolos de cliente
Abrir o Administrador de Fonte de Dados ODBC
Verificar a versão do driver ODBC do SQL Server (Windows)